No parachute.<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NoSpacing\" style='text-align:justify'> Oh great,&#8221;      said the young man. &#8220;And I suppose the truck won&#8217;t be there when      I get down either!<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NoSpacing\" style='text-align:justify'> That is      the kind of place in which the nation of Israel found itself. They had been      in Egypt for 400 years. They entered the country in favor, but the winds of      adversity began to blow and Israel found themselves slaves to the Egyptians.      Under their cruel taskmasters they endured intense suffering and affliction.      In their trouble, the people cried out to the Lord, Ex. 2:23-25. God heard their cries and raised      up an unlikely deliverer. God sent Moses, an 80 year old fugitive from the      law to lead Israel out of Egypt.<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NoSpacing\" style='text-align:justify'> Moses arrives      in Egypt and confronts Pharaoh. He demands the release of the people of God,      Ex. 5:1-5. Pharaoh refuses Moses&#8217;      demands and makes the burden on the people even greater than it had been before,      Ex. 5:6-23. Israel is burdened      to the point of breaking. They turn on Moses and Moses turns to the Lord.      When he does, God gives him some words of Heavenly comfort for the people      of Israel.<\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NoSpacing\" style='text-align:justify'> It may be      that some here are burdened in your own life. God cares about you and about all the things that      burden you and bind you in your life! Ill. 1 Pet. 5:7  The word cares refers to our anxieties      and worries. It speaks of the things which burden us. We are invites      to cast them onto the Lord. The word cast means to throw.      It is a verb and is in a tense that suggests a once      for all casting. We are invited to throw, once for all, our worries      onto the Lord because He cares for us. This word means to take      an interest in. It is also a verb and it is in a tense that suggests      constant, unending concern and interest. In other words, the      Lord cares about what affects you, Heb.      4:15-16. <\/p>\n<p class=\"MsoNoSpacing\" style='text-align:justify'> Learn to      cast your cares on Him, Phil. 4:6-7!
